The FIA, the governing body of world motor sport, has today announced the list of selected competitors for season seven, the first with its new world championship status. Registrations for teams intending to compete in the 2020/21 ABB FIA Formula E World Championship were today validated by the FIA. An official list with all successful entries will be published no later than 13 November 2020. The amount of teams registered for season seven means that an impressive line-up of twenty four cars will again feature on the grid for the second year in a row.
